Depth & spatial intelligence

Reason about geometry, scale, distance, surfaces, and occlusion so robots can operate precisely in three dimensions.

PROBLEM

Understand space.

Visual recognition alone does not provide reliable geometry for precise movement, grasping, inspection, or navigation.

CURRENT LIMITATIONS

Transparent, reflective, distant, and heavily occluded surfaces require task-specific evaluation and sensor fusion.
